description Autonomous Vehicle Network technology is moving fast thanks to the rapid development of research in VANET technology. While the performance of recent communication technology can satisfy the huge requirements of VANET technology, the modern security frameworks are still not be able to protect VANETs from previous attacks from threat actors who might target this new industry. Over the last 20 years, multiple research have been conducted to develop the most secure and lightweight security frameworks for VANET. One of the most promising field is Intrusion Detection System in VANET, which utilizing the state-of-the-art detection algorithm including machine learning. On the other hand, there is none commercialized IDS framework for VANET, thus this raised the question if there are still room for improvement in IDS framework for VANET. This final year project will review the state-of-the-art intrusion detection system in VANET, investigate the possibility of improvement and propose solutions to this question.
